Not Bad, a Little Expen$ive

OzzyWorks.com

There are 3 levels of difficulty with corresponding game lengths. The hardest, Ace, is the longest and has all the screens of play. The easiest, Cadet, takes about 20 minutes to figure out, but the others take more time and are more involved. I give it 3 stars as it is a bit pricey for a game this old and compared to other $3 apps. It is fun and the only real issue is that it does not play through the story once you win. It's a bit anticlimactic since the art and design of the story are its' strongest attribute (drawn by hand, before modern computer graphic software). I've had no operating issues with it.
